About the Role
This learnership provides technical training and hands‑on experience with Sandvik products. You will be mentored by experienced technicians, managers and engineers. The programme exposes you to:
- Rock drilling, cutting, loading and hauling, tunnelling and quarrying equipment
- Product application in real‑world mining and infrastructure projects
- Business processes and customer service within a leading global company
For mining engineers, the programme also offers the opportunity to obtain a Blasting Ticket (Surface or Underground) through partnership with industry role‑players. Mechanical, mechatronic and industrial engineers will gain a maintenance trade qualification, preparing them to advance from technician to technologist.
